Technology Tools for AI Presentations
Free and Accessible Resources
Presentation Software:
- Google Slides: Cloud-based collaboration and real-time updates
- Canva: AI-powered design suggestions and template library
- Prezi: Dynamic, non-linear presentation flows
- PowerPoint Online: Web-based version with collaboration features
AI Demonstration Tools:
- Teachable Machine: Google’s accessible machine learning platform
- RunwayML: Creative AI tools for visual demonstrations
- Hugging Face: Open-source AI models for live demonstrations
- OpenAI Playground: Interactive AI text and image generation
Data Visualization:
- Tableau Public: Professional charts and interactive dashboards
- D3.js: Custom data visualizations for web presentations
- Plotly: Interactive scientific and technical charts
- Google Charts: Simple, embeddable visualization tools
Advanced Professional Tools
Design Software:
- Adobe Creative Suite: Professional graphics and video editing
- Figma: Collaborative interface design and prototyping
- Sketch: UI/UX design for presentation interfaces
- After Effects: Advanced animation and motion graphics
AI Integration Platforms:
- TensorFlow.js: Browser-based machine learning demonstrations
- Observable: Interactive data visualization and analysis
- Streamlit: Rapid AI application development for demos
- Gradio: Quick AI model interfaces for presentations

3. How can I incorporate live AI demonstrations into my presentation effectively?
Answer: Plan demonstrations carefully with backup options for technical failures. Use tools like Teachable Machine, Hugging Face models, or OpenAI Playground for reliable live demos. Keep demonstrations short (2-3 minutes) and directly relevant to your main points. Test all technology beforehand and have offline alternatives ready. 4. What presentation length works best for AI topics at college events?
Answer: Optimal length is 15-20 minutes for main content plus 5-10 minutes for Q&A. This allows sufficient depth for complex AI topics while maintaining audience attention. Structure presentations with clear segments and transition points to help audiences follow complex information. College audiences appreciate concise, high-impact content with opportunities for interaction and discussion. Consider breaking longer topics into series presentations or workshop formats.
